  3. http://soccernet.espn.go.com/headlinenews?id=337498&cc=5901 For those that care, the U.S. won 3-1 (0-0) on penalty kicks to beat Panama to win the Gold Cup. The U.S played without many regulars although Donovan, Beasly, Keller and O'Brien all played. This is the U.S.'s 3rd Gold Cup win. For those that dont know the Gold Cup is played against CONCACAF teams, that is, teams from North and Central America and the Caribbean. Also, sometimes other countries are given invites to play in it as Columbia was this year. The U.S. next plays in August (i think 17th) against Trinidad in the WC Qualifiers.
